Welcome
Our Albuquerque Fraternity was originally formed in 1951 as the Fraternity of St. Thomas Aquinas. It was established by the Dominican Friars who came to the University of New Mexico to build a Newman Center in 1950. One of the major goals of these Friars was to have a community of Lay Dominicans. Within a few years the Fraternity had over 100 members.
After 75 years, and with many changes taking place, the Fraternity is now called Nuestra Señora de las Montañas (Our Lady of the Mountains) to reflect the people, culture, land, and the devotion to Mary in New Mexico. We continue to embrace the joy and community that the friars established so long ago. Our Spiritual Assistant is Fr. Richard Litzau, OP, who meets with us on a regular basis.
Our love of prayer, study, community, and mission makes us Lay Dominicans. What makes us unique, however, is our deep love and care for one another and the joy and laughter that we share at meetings and additional social activities. We are truly family.

As a fraternity, we host Adoration of the Blessed Sacrament during which we display a Prayer Request Journal so that as a Fraternity, we pray for these petitions.
Our individual apostolates include hospice care, Lay Eucharistic Ministry, Pastoral Care, Catechesis, and In Home Care.

Meetings
We meet the first Saturday of every month at St. Therese of the Infant Jesus Parish. We begin with an optional Mass at 8:00 a.m., followed by a meeting time that includes Morning Prayer, a reflection on the Gospel, community building, common study, and business. Formation occurs after our Saturday meetings and at other designated times/places.
